What type of muscle tissue is involuntary and striated?

Web9 apr. 2024 · Cardiac Muscle: Cardiac muscle is found only in the heart and is responsible for the involuntary contraction of the heart, allowing it to pump blood throughout the body. Cardiac muscle has a striated appearance like skeletal muscle but has unique properties that allow it to function as a specialized muscle for the heart’s pumping action.
